**Capacity note — Vellastra dispatch simulator.** For the eng sync: simulating the 40-car Marrowgate tower at 10x speed saturates one worker at roughly 9k rider events/sec, so we'll shard by bank rather than by floor. Memory stays flat if the event ring is sized correctly. The knobs we propose locking in are these.

tuning table, hahof-tafop:
RATE_LIMITS = {
    "ulaix": 10,
    "wenath": 1,
}

## Handover: FX Hedging Decision

From the outgoing to incoming finance director at Norvik Trading. Heads of department should note: we hedged 70% of next year's krellmark exposure via forwards, leaving the remainder open pending the Ostrand supply renegotiation. Counterparty limits are unchanged. The open position decision is deliberate, not an oversight, and ties to a broader plan summarized in the note below.

confidential, bagep-fajof: Tamixax Partners plans to lower the Casion list price by 45.1 percent in February. The finance team signed off on a budget of $104.0 million for Project Julax. The renewal with Ralwynax Holdings closes at $179.0 million a year, 62.5 percent below the last contract. Project Zoreth slips by one quarter because of the tooling delay.

## Deployment

Textgate's encoding sniffer runs as a sidecar next to the upload service. Deploy both together; the sniffer inspects the first 64 KB of each uploaded text file and tags it before storage. Mismatched tags block ingestion, so keep the confidence threshold sane. The sidecar reads its runtime settings from the values below.

deployment values, yafop-fahap:
[lamwyn]
team = silath
access_code = ac_166fb2
host = lamwyn.orvexgrid.example
port = 9300
owner = pelael.praius
peer = istiel.zarqeldyn.corp

Account recovery — Verdanta scheduler (plugin authors)

If your plugin's service account is locked out of the Verdanta watering API, do not create a new account; orphaned schedules will persist. Instead, initiate recovery from the developer console and supply the shared recovery passphrase when prompted. That passphrase is:

strongbox words: praix-olimir